Kossandji is a village in south-eastern Ivory Coast.
It is in the sub-prefecture of Danguira, Alépé Department, La Mé Region, Lagunes District.
Kossandji was a commune until March 2012, when it became one of 1126 communes nationwide that were abolished.
[1] The Mabi/Yaya Classified Forest is to the west, north, and east of the village.
